For a fun trip biking/skating with kids, go about a mile westward from the Rouse Rd entrance for a wooden bridge that crosses the Econlockhatchee River . Take a snack break overlooking the river .
Go to the bridge overlooking the river at sunset . It's about 5pm during the winter.
Enjoy two playgrounds , a paved 7.9 mile walk/bike/roller blade trail . Rent one of two covered and large grill pavilions for your next get to gather. (Note please reserve 3 months in advance)
The bathroom building is about a half mile in from the Rouse Rd entrance, a small white cement block building on the left with a blue roof. It is adjacent to a playground and a pavilion .
Travel to the end of blanchard ttail at forsyth and follow forsyth across university blvd to CatyWayTrail, a great continuation to your trail travels. Watch for cars!
Also to note while using the trail stay to the right as the park rangers are always patroling for your safety. They will pass on your left always wave back as they will wave to you.
